CNN contributor Ana Navarro shared a photo of Cleveland Cavaliers star LeBron James with an anti-Trump shirt with some rather strong language on it. The phrase “U SON OF A B***H” with Trump’s name above it was clearly visible.
The problem with it is, besides the obvious, is that the photo is entirely fake.
When she shared it, she added the words “Freedom of expression Makes America Great. Whether u approve or not, we’re free to wear this. Could get u jailed or killed in some places.”
I guess given his “stance” on the NFL “protest” lately, one might not be surprised if this were real. Even still… it’s not real.
So it’s clearly photoshopped. Here’s another shot of him wearing the same exact thing except with another shirt…
